Setting the tone for your personal comfort zone - Decide in advance, the guidelines you set yourselves will be a great help in finding like minded partners with whom
you can feel comfortable.
1) What level of sexual encounter you feel fine with - Are you looking to meet others in person or do you just want to add a little excitement to your existing relationship. How much excitement - do you just want to talk with others, just talk and exchange photos or meet up to take things further. 2) So you want to meet people - ask yourself do you want a one off encounter or are you looking for long term friendships. If you are thinking swinging (once you have convinced your partner) will be a neat way to get to sleep with your partners' sister, brother, friend etc., as part of a swinging night, think again. It is likely you will loose your partner, your friends and your self respect. 3) How far will you go - Soft swing (Same room sex with another couple but you do not switch partners) or Full swing (Sex with partners other than and including your own) Is penetration Ok? What's your stance on same sex sex. Are there any sex acts that you would not wish anyone other than your partner to perform on you. Are there any sex acts that you would not wish your partner to see you perform or be seen performing. If you are sure you both agree then proceed on your chosen course of action.
